Tuberculosis, often called TB, is a contagious illness primarily caused by Mycobacterium tuberculosis. It mainly affects the lung parenchyma but can also impact other body parts.
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.

背景情况:

  • 有效的结核病 (TB) 预防和控制模型需要进一步研究.
  • 测量结核病脆弱性对于优化干预策略和资源配置至关重要.

研究的目的:

  • 开发一个全面的概念框架来评估结核病的脆弱性.
  • 通过结构化测量方法指导结核病预防计划的有效性.

主要方法:

  • 进行了一次系统文献综述 (SLR).
  • 分析涉及使用ACA Leximancer 5.0和面面分析的1,060篇文章.

主要成果:

  • 建立了针对结核病脆弱性的五个组成部分框架.
  • 组件包括:结核病传播风险,结核病相关损害,医疗机构因素,结核病负担和结核病意识.

结论:

  • 开发的框架为量化结核病脆弱性提供了基础.
  • 需要进一步的研究来定义每个组件内的特定变量,以便精确的脆弱性评估.
